OUR STAFF
Links Players is operated by a small, efficient staff, out of our office in Clovis, California.
PRESIDENT
Jeffrey Cranford
Mr. Cranford, who had served for several years on the LPI national board, was asked to lead the organization as its president at the outset of 2008. From this position, he oversees the vision and spiritual thrust of the ministry.
Mr. Cranford is a graduate of Rice University, where he was also a competitive golfer. He is a PGA professional, teaching in the golf-rich La Quinta area of California, as well as abroad. He holds several course records and competed in the 2006 PGA Championship as a qualifying club professional. He has through the years become known in the La Quinta area as “the country club Bible study leader.” He has led and planted studies at numerous clubs in the area, and now teaches weekly during the high season for a combined group of studies, called The Red Door Community. He is married and has three daughters.
CHIEF ORGANIZATIONAL OFFICER
Jeff Hopper
Mr. Hopper was named executive director of LPI in February 2003 and took the title of COO in October 2006. He began as the Media Director of the organization in April 2000, and continues to fulfill the duties of that role as well.
After playing small college golf at the University of Redlands, Mr. Hopper graduated from Biola University, with a major in Communications (Print Media). Mr. Hopper’s previous experience was primarily in education. He taught English and journalism for 10 years in public high school in California, and served two years as the restructuring coordinator of a 4,000-student school in Central California. He also taught for two years at the Nate Saint Memorial School in Shell, Ecuador, working with the children of missionaries in eastern Ecuador. He is married and has three sons.
SOUTHWEST REGION DIRECTOR
Dereck Wong
Mr. Wong left a full-time job with his own company of video game distributors, as well as leaving the LPI national board at the beginning of 2008, in order to become the ministry’s Southwest Region Director, serving Arizona, Southern Nevada, and Southern California from his headquarters in Orange County, California. Before that he was the leader of the Mission Viejo CC Links Fellowship, and since has overseen the planting and development of groups throughout the Southwest. He is married and has two grown children.
SOUTH CENTRAL REGION DIRECTOR
Randy Wolff
Mr. Wolff was named as director of Links Fellowships in November 2005, coming to LPI via the PGA Tour, private business, and Christian camping. Therefore, Mr. Wolff possesses the unique experience of a golf professional, as well as years in business and ministry.
Mr. Wolff’s work headquarters out of his home in Dallas, from where he serves local fellowships, as well as those in Houston, directly. He also assists fellowships around the country via phone and occasional visit. He is married and has two grown daughters.
SOUTHEAST REGION DIRECTOR
Josh Nelson
Mr. Nelson was named Southeast Region Director in August 2010. A professional golfer, Mr. Nelson’s emphasis has been increasingly placed upon ministry to golfers who are investigating the claims of Scripture. He headquarters out of the Atlanta area, serving south into Florida, north into the Carolinas, and west into Alabama.
Mr. Nelson is married and has one child.
